TRC calls on citizens to ignore unknown calls, messages

Ammon News - Chairman of the Telecommunications Regulatory Commission (TRC) Bassam Al-Sarhan, affirmed the commission's commitment to implementing ongoing awareness campaigns aimed at raising public awareness among citizens via various media outlets and social media platforms.
The commission plays a pivotal role in raising citizens' awareness of the risks of electronic fraud, particularly via social media applications such as WhatsApp, in cooperation with a number of national institutions such as the National Cybersecurity Center, the Central Bank of Jordan (CBJ), and the Public Security Directorate, Al-Sarhan said.
He also indicated that these campaigns cover a variety of topics related to the risks of electronic fraud, particularly those related to calls and messages from unknown sources, and opening links sent via text messages or WhatsApp from unknown parties, stressing the need not to interact with or respond to such calls and messages.

Jordan urges firm international response to Gaza humanitarian crisis

Ammon News - Jordan's Permanent Representative to the Arab League, Ambassador Amjad Al-Adailah, has called for urgent and decisive international action in response to the worsening humanitarian crisis in Gaza. He cited ongoing Israeli violations in Gaza and the West Bank, including infringements on the legal and religious status of Islamic and Christian holy sites in Jerusalem and Hebron, as a dire affront to international conscience and human dignity. Speaking on Monday during a special session at the Arab League headquarters in Cairo, which hosted Vietnamese President Luong Cuong, Ambassador Al-Adailah delivered the keynote address on behalf of the Arab League Council. Jordan currently holds the rotating presidency of the Council at the ministerial level. Al-Adailah emphasized that the deteriorating conditions in Gaza, now persisting for more than 20 months, demand a unified global response. He called for the cessation of Israeli military aggression, the immediate lifting of the blockade on Gaza, and an end to what he described as policies of collective punishment and forced starvation. He urged the international community to ensure unrestricted entry of humanitarian aid into the territory, enable United Nations agencies to fulfill their mandates, and provide international protection for the Palestinian people. "The tragedy unfolding in Gaza is not just a regional crisis; it is a moral and humanitarian test for the global community," Al-Adailah said. In welcoming the Vietnamese president, Al-Adailah paid tribute to Vietnam's historical struggle for independence, describing it as a powerful symbol of human resilience and the pursuit of national freedom. He noted that Vietnam was among the first countries to recognize the Palestinian right to self-determination, in alignment with international law and the Arab Peace Initiative. "The Vietnamese experience stands as one of the most iconic in the history of human struggle for liberation, a reminder of the will of peoples to attain freedom, dignity, and independence," he said. Al-Adailah highlighted the Vietnamese president's visit as a significant step in enhancing Arab–Vietnamese cooperation. He expressed confidence that the visit would further strengthen diplomatic, economic, and cultural ties between the Arab world and Vietnam. "This visit reaffirms our mutual commitment to multilateralism, respect for sovereignty, and the defense of justice in international affairs," he stated, underscoring the importance of deeper coordination in global forums.

Attorney General Orders Crackdown on Gunfire Ahead of Tawjihi Results Announcement - Jordan News

Attorney General Orders Crackdown on Gunfire Ahead of Tawjihi Results Announcement Attorney General Dr. Naif Al-Samarat has directed public prosecutors across all governorates of the Kingdom to take strict legal action against individuals who violate the law during the upcoming announcement of General Secondary Education Certificate (Tawjihi) results and the summer wedding season. اضافة اعلان In his directive, Al-Samarat emphasized the importance of coordinating with security agencies and judicial police officers, each according to their jurisdiction, to apprehend individuals who fire gunshots into the air or block roads with makeshift barriers, and to open the necessary investigations without leniency in law enforcement. The directive stressed the need to activate relevant provisions of the Code of Criminal Procedure No. 9 of 1961 and its amendments, as well as applicable articles in the Firearms and Ammunition Law No. 34 of 1952 and its amendments, to ensure public safety and maintain security during such occasions. — (Petra)
